Bosnia and Herzegovina promises low cost ski and snowboard holidays in a novel destination says Iglu Ski

Ski and snowboarding trip to Bosnia and Herzegovina in the Dinaric Alps are now available through wintersports travel specialists Iglu Ski

The two resorts in the Dinaric Alps, the venue for the Sarajevo 1984 Winter Olympics, are proving to be popular with skiers and snowboarders who are attracted by the novelty of the destination and the comparatively low cost of a holiday in snow covered mountains. read more

Les Gets says ‘no more butts’… (unless you are in one of the designated smoking areas)

The French resort of Les Gets claims to be the first in Europe to ban smoking both on and off the slopes – except in five designated areas.

The ban came into force on 17 December and Benjamin Mugnier, who is in charge of the project, said: “We want to showcase our number one asset which is the clean air of the mountain. This is why thousands of people visit us every year.” read more
